Robotic and Computer-Assisted Surgery
As discussed earlier in this guide, robotic-assisted surgery is already in use for hip and knee replacement in a growing number of UK centres, and this trend is highly likely to continue as costs reduce and evidence continues to accumulate. Longer-term registry data, still maturing, will be important in confirming whether the improved technical accuracy seen with robotic assistance translates into meaningfully better long-term implant survival and patient outcomes, not just more precise component positioning.
Implant Materials and Design
Bearing surface materials, covered in earlier articles, continue to be refined, with ongoing research into further improving wear resistance and long-term durability. Registry data plays a central role here: as covered throughout this guide, the National Joint Registry’s long-term surveillance is what identifies both promising new developments and, importantly, any implant that underperforms — the metal-on-metal hip experience discussed earlier in this guide is a good example of registries catching a problem, and this surveillance function will remain central to how new implants and techniques are adopted safely going forward.
Recovery Pathways
Enhanced recovery protocols and same-day or next-day discharge pathways, covered earlier in this guide, are likely to become available to a growing proportion of suitable patients over time, reflecting continued refinement of anaesthetic techniques, pain management, and peri-operative care. This is likely to be an incremental, evidence-led expansion to more patients, guided by the same GIRFT and national-guidance processes discussed in this phase of the guide, rather than a fundamental change to how the procedures themselves are performed.
A Note on Realistic Expectations
It’s worth being honest that progress in this field, as in most of surgery, tends to be steady and incremental rather than dramatic, and is generally driven by the same careful, evidence-led process — new idea, trial, registry surveillance, gradual adoption where evidence supports it — that has shaped virtually every topic covered throughout this guide. This is, if anything, a reassuring feature of UK orthopaedic practice rather than a limitation: it’s precisely this cautious, data-driven culture that has kept UK joint replacement outcomes among the most reliable in the world.
In More Depth
Areas of active research and development include further refinement of robotic and navigation systems, personalised implant sizing and positioning based on individual anatomy, biological approaches aimed at cartilage preservation or regeneration for earlier-stage disease (which may, in time, shift some patients away from needing joint replacement at all), and continued work on reducing infection risk through antimicrobial implant coatings and improved peri-operative protocols. As with everything else in this guide, any genuinely new development will take years of registry-backed evidence before it becomes mainstream practice — which is, by design, exactly how it should work.
